Output 908a65353521c90337f95514e5cffd7a5dd3414e1260618706c15b760c2dc61a:1
- value
- 668796697
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 809c9fb86cc8567d43add713a5f2395b460f61a6 OP_EQUAL
- address
- 3DR43WzdGMUKWc39hDqrcUbxdPiEMLoKRF
- transaction
- 908a65353521c90337f95514e5cffd7a5dd3414e1260618706c15b760c2dc61a
- spent
- true